Address 161.60386624 DCR

DsRtKDe5415DVt9Qpq4ioRkMgcx4RrmCF9n

Confirmed

Total Received161.60386624 DCR
Total Sent0 DCR
Final Balance161.60386624 DCR
No. Transactions1

Transactions

Dsc1TKitrKd5o4dUf6xifTqrLbFB8qQJRBp57.98600212 DCR
DsRtKDe5415DVt9Qpq4ioRkMgcx4RrmCF9n161.60386624 DCR ×
Fee: 0 DCR
396005 Confirmations219.58986836 DCR